Places I Go When I Suffer Loss
On this adventure in the wilderness, we are confronted with parts of life we cannot escape. Suffering is one of these parts. How we deal with it will be a determining factor of our lives.
When we look at the life of our friend Jesus, we see how He prepares us for life. He is the ultimate example for living. If you want to understand something, just look at Him. We also see that He suffered too. Both physically and emotionally, He suffered. He also had to give up on his own will. “Not my will, but Yours.” (Luke 22:42)
During His most difficult time, His friends were nowhere to be found; they bailed on Him. Through Jesus’ life, we see how we can be comforted by the Holy Spirit. Through His life, we see that joy comes in the morning. (Psalm 30:5)
Prayer:
Heavenly Father, I ask for the grace of tears, to mourn my losses. In the sweet Name of Jesus, Amen.

About this Plan

This Lent plan invites you to face that which you so easily avoid - your humanity, your brokenness, your sadness and disappointments. For the next 40 days, we will embark on an adventure filled with some alone time, prayer and fasting. Each day will provide a scripture, a guide, an exercise and a grace prayer which you can pray throughout your day.
